Transaction 1bec2203ce8f93a99bd0a80f349df4f4df76658d97dc9c4d7e476ce7b8d00440

1 Input
2 Outputs
  • 1bec2203ce8f93a99bd0a80f349df4f4df76658d97dc9c4d7e476ce7b8d00440:0
  • value  14845500000
    address  31jKj2i8UCQw6HAxAEFidktsCPxZDxWJYc
  • 1bec2203ce8f93a99bd0a80f349df4f4df76658d97dc9c4d7e476ce7b8d00440:1
  • value  25154446262
    address  3MYFEUfrzyLJti8Kwat8oEhTcwCTqB6cv2